Overview of the Mini Projector with WiFi and Bluetooth and TCL C1 Smart Projector

When comparing the Mini Projector with WiFi and Bluetooth and the TCL C1 Smart Projector, we see significant differences in features and pricing. The Mini Projector retails for $63.99, while the TCL C1 Smart Projector is priced at $249.99, making the Mini Projector about 74% cheaper. This price difference suggests that the Mini Projector is aimed at budget-conscious consumers, while the TCL C1 targets users seeking advanced features.

Design and Portability

The Mini Projector is designed for portability, weighing just 1.5 pounds and featuring compact dimensions of 5.5 x 4.7 x 8.6 inches. This makes it easy to carry for on-the-go entertainment. In contrast, the TCL C1 Smart Projector boasts a 285° rotatable handle stand and a compact design, making it also portable, but it is more geared towards stationary use due to its features. Although both projectors are designed to be portable, the Mini Projector excels in lightweight convenience, making it ideal for impromptu movie nights or travel.

Image Quality

In terms of image quality, the TCL C1 Smart Projector offers superior specifications with 4K video support and native 1080p resolution, alongside HDR10 technology for enhanced color accuracy. The Mini Projector, while capable of projecting up to 130 inches, does not specify a resolution as high as that of the TCL C1. The advanced imaging capabilities of the TCL C1 set it apart, ensuring that viewers experience a richer and more vibrant picture, particularly for cinematic content.

Streaming Capabilities

The TCL C1 Smart Projector shines in its streaming capabilities, featuring an Officially Licensed Google TV that allows direct access to popular streaming services like Netflix and YouTube. This eliminates the need for additional streaming devices. Conversely, the Mini Projector supports built-in apps and screen mirroring protocols but lacks the extensive app library that comes with the TCL C1. For users who prioritize seamless access to streaming services, the TCL C1 is the clear winner.

Sound Quality

Sound quality is another area where the TCL C1 Smart Projector outperforms the Mini Projector. Equipped with an 8W speaker and Dolby Audio technology, the TCL C1 promises an immersive audio experience, significantly enhancing the overall viewing experience. The Mini Projector does not detail its audio capabilities, which suggests that users may need to rely on external speakers for an optimal sound experience. If audio quality is a priority, the TCL C1 is the better choice.

Connectivity Options

Both projectors offer multiple connectivity options, but they cater to different user needs. The Mini Projector supports dual-band WiFi 6 and Bluetooth 5.0, allowing for smooth connectivity and screen mirroring from various devices. However, its Bluetooth functionality is limited to audio transmission. On the other hand, the TCL C1 enhances the user experience with full integration of Google Assistant for voice control and access to a vast app ecosystem. While the Mini Projector offers flexibility, the TCL C1 provides a more comprehensive smart experience.

User Experience

User experience is a critical factor in choosing between these projectors. The Mini Projector's features include auto keystone correction and a 220° rotating base, which allows for flexible viewing angles. However, it lacks automatic focus and supports only certain screen mirroring protocols. The TCL C1's intelligent screen adjustment and autofocus capabilities make it easier to set up and enjoy without manual adjustments, catering to users who prefer a hassle-free experience. For those who value ease of use, the TCL C1 stands out.
